Part of Oxford County's Future Oxford Sustainability Plan is moving towards Zero Waste.
One of the busier tables at the Future Oxford Expo belonged to the Waste Management team for the County of Oxford.
They were promoting wasteline.ca app to give people an idea on what they are taking at our waste management facility and blue box program and what they are taking at the curb. Waste Management and Rural Property Supervisor Dave Vermeeren tells Heart FM they also fielded some questions about the County's meeting it's zero waste goals.
"Part of that to is also trying to find how much garbage is actually leaving the County and how we are going to bring that garbage back and how we are going to deal with it, so we are going to have to find some alternative technology to landfilling to get rid of some of this waste, that is the only way we are going to meet this target."
Vermeeren says they are exploring new technologies and techniques as they move towards Zero Waste.
"Things like actually compressing the garbage and then wetting it and turning it into methane gas and reducing it by doing that, there is a lot of different technologies that we are actually starting to look at, we are at the beginning stages of all this but the longer we wait, the harder it will be to actually meet our target."
